Nursing/ Calories

Ask:
Anyone know how many calories nursing burns???
Answer:

I believe about 300-500 per day. Though many will dispute this, as with anything.
Answer:

I think it is approximately 500 calories per day. At least that is what WW says. . .
Answer:

If you are still nursing 8 - 10 times a day, then it's between 800 & 1000. I believe it's roughly 100 cal per session according to The Womanly Art of Nursing (La Leche League book) Taking in 500 more calories a day than before pregnancy allows for a moderate weightloss while maintaining supply and nutrients.
